About The Position

Summary: This position is responsible for assisting the provider in the delivery of healthcare and patient care management. This position will be a float between our Primary Care and Urgent Care locations in Montrose, Delta, Cedaredge, Clifton and Ridgway, primary location at Montrose Urgent Care. Schedule: Monday-Friday 8a-5p

Responsibilities

  • Conducts pre-visit planning by reviewing and updating patient electronic medical record prior to appointment and confers with provider regarding incomplete tests/consults or other orders.
  • Prepares patients for examination and treatment by escorting them from the waiting area to the exam room and taking vitals, heights and weights.
  • Prepare, clean, and keep all rooms stocked
  • Gives injections, blood draws, special tests and procedures as directed by a provider.
  • Administers medication upon physician order and responds to medication requests per practice protocol via (fax, phone and e-script).
  • Triages, schedules specialty tests not available in the office, and responds to patient communication within practice policy.
  • Assists providers with patient education and self- management.
  • Maintain courteous relationships with outside caregivers, insurance carriers, labs, hospital, and pharmacies at all times.
  • Provides quick, friendly, effective and empathetic services to our patients and customers.
  • Performs other related work as required.
